1Ki 22:8 Cross References
1 Kings 22:8
8: King Ahab replied, "There is still one prophet of the LORD, but I hate him. He never prophesies anything but bad news for me! His name is Micaiah son of Imlah.You shouldn't talk like that," Jehoshaphat said. "Let's hear what he has to say."
